/**
 * Blue Noise Dithering Module
 *
 * Applies ordered dithering to images using a blue noise threshold map.
 * Blue noise dithering produces higher quality results than traditional
 * methods like Bayer dithering due to its even frequency distribution.
 */

use image::{DynamicImage, ImageBuffer, Rgb, RgbImage};
use std::path::Path;
use thiserror::Error;

/// Apply contrast adjustment to an image
fn apply_contrast(img: DynamicImage, contrast: f32) -> DynamicImage {
    // Convert to RGB for processing
    let mut rgb = img.to_rgb8();
    let factor = contrast;
    let offset = 128.0 * (1.0 - factor);

    for pixel in rgb.pixels_mut() {
        for channel in pixel.0.iter_mut() {
            let value = *channel as f32;
            let adjusted = (value * factor + offset).clamp(0.0, 255.0);
            *channel = adjusted as u8;
        }
    }

    DynamicImage::ImageRgb8(rgb)
}

/// Apply blue noise dithering to an image
pub fn apply_dithering<P: AsRef<Path>>(
    input_path: P,
    output_path: P,
    noise_texture: &BlueNoiseTexture,
    options: DitherOptions,
) -> Result<()> {
    // Load input image
    let mut img = image::open(input_path)?;

    // Resize if requested
    if let (Some(width), Some(height)) = (options.width, options.height) {
        img = img.resize(width, height, image::imageops::FilterType::Lanczos3);
    } else if let Some(width) = options.width {
        img = img.resize(width, u32::MAX, image::imageops::FilterType::Lanczos3);
    } else if let Some(height) = options.height {
        img = img.resize(u32::MAX, height, image::imageops::FilterType::Lanczos3);
    }

    // Apply contrast if requested
    if let Some(contrast) = options.contrast {
        img = apply_contrast(img, contrast);
    }

    // Convert to grayscale
    let gray = img.to_luma8();
    let (width, height) = gray.dimensions();

    // Create output image
    let mut output: RgbImage = ImageBuffer::new(width, height);

    // Apply dithering
    for y in 0..height {
        for x in 0..width {
            let pixel_luma = gray.get_pixel(x, y).0[0];
            let noise_luma = noise_texture.get(x, y);

            // Compare: if picture is brighter than noise, use background color
            let color = if pixel_luma > noise_luma {
                options.background
            } else {
                options.foreground
            };

            output.put_pixel(x, y, Rgb([color.r, color.g, color.b]));
        }
    }

    // Save output
    output.save(output_path)?;

    Ok(())
}

/// Apply ordered dithering using blue noise threshold map
///
/// This function can be used for more advanced dithering with custom level counts
pub fn ordered_dither(
    value: u8,
    x: u32,
    y: u32,
    noise_texture: &BlueNoiseTexture,
    levels: usize,
) -> u8 {
    let threshold = noise_texture.get(x, y);

    let normalized = value as f32 / 255.0;
    let step = 1.0 / levels as f32;
    let quantized = (normalized / step).floor() as usize;
    let fraction = (normalized % step) / step;

    let output = if fraction > threshold as f32 / 255.0 {
        (quantized + 1).min(levels - 1)
    } else {
        quantized
    };

    ((output * 255) / (levels - 1)) as u8
}
